The Tanzania Integrated Passive Devices (IPD) market is witnessing steady growth driven by the rising demand for compact and high-performance electronic devices in various industry verticals such as telecommunications, automotive, consumer electronics, and healthcare. The market is characterized by the increasing adoption of IPD components for their advantages in size reduction, improved performance, and cost-effectiveness compared to discrete passive components. Key players in the Tanzania IPD market are focusing on product innovation, strategic partnerships, and acquisitions to expand their market presence and cater to the evolving consumer needs. With the growing trend of IoT devices and smart technologies, the demand for IPD solutions is expected to further surge, presenting lucrative opportunities for market growth and development in the coming years.

In the Tanzania Integrated Passive Devices (IPD) market, one of the key challenges is the limited awareness and understanding of IPD technology among potential users and manufacturers. The lack of technical expertise and knowledge about the benefits of IPD solutions hinders the adoption of these devices in various applications. Additionally, the high costs associated with developing and implementing IPD components can be a barrier for smaller companies in Tanzania. Limited access to advanced manufacturing facilities and skilled labor further exacerbate the challenges faced by local IPD manufacturers. Overall, overcoming these obstacles will require targeted efforts to educate the market, reduce costs, and improve infrastructure to support the growth of the IPD market in Tanzania.
